When considering proximity, it's helpful to know where the major players are anchored. Synovus Bank, with its deep Georgia roots, maintains several Athens branches, including a prominent location on Alps Road. This makes it a convenient option for those in the Beechwood shopping corridor. Georgia United Credit Union, a member-focused not-for-profit, has a strong local presence with its main Athens branch on Research Drive, serving not only residents but also many university and school system employees. Nationally, Bank of America offers multiple ATMs and a branch on West Broad Street near downtown, providing extensive national network access for frequent travelers.
However, your decision should go beyond a map. Think about your lifestyle. Do you value in-person, relationship-based banking where tellers might know your name? Local institutions like Synovus and Georgia United often excel here. Georgia United, as a credit union, offers the potential for lower loan rates and higher savings dividends to its members. If your needs are more national in scope—like banking seamlessly while visiting family out of state—the widespread footprint of Bank of America could be a significant advantage.
Before you visit any branch, take a moment to define what "convenience" means for you. Is it a drive-thru lane for quick deposits, Saturday hours to fit your schedule, or a digital app that lets you deposit checks from home? Most banks now offer robust online services, but the comfort of a local branch for complex transactions like mortgage discussions or notary services remains vital. A great next step is to use the "locator" tool on each bank's website, filtering for Athens, GA, to see exact branch hours and services offered at each specific location.
